Since you are a Catholic, and you are young, understand that it is a form of Protestant thought. All Protestant thought originated with Catholics like Knox, Zwingli, Luther and Calvin. The One Holy Catholic Apostolic Church has always taught Baptism as a Baptism of regeneration consistent with Scripture and the dialogue Jesus had with Nicodemus. To enter the Kingdom you must be born again, of water and spirit.
Protestant have changed that by starting a new religion and regeneration is not necessarily through Baptism. You will find in Protestant though CredoBaptists and PedoBaptists. CredoBaptists teach a belief before baptism. PedoBatpists teach baby baptism.
Most Protestants emphasize accepting Jesus as personal lord and savior, having saving faith so that you can be saved. This is based on a misunderstanding of Romans 10:9. If you understand that the Letter to the Romans was written to Christians it would make no sense to put a formula as to how to be a Christian in the 10th chapter. The 6th Chapter has Baptism. The letter was written to Gentile, Jewish Christians and Jewish Christians that wanted to impose the Old Covenant rituals on new Christians. This statement is directed to the Judaizing Christian.
